Madhya Pradesh polls: Jewellery worth Rs 340 crore, cash, drugs seized during model code of conduct

Madhya Pradesh: A top official has said that in Madhya Pradesh, a total of Rs 40.18 crore in cash, drugs, liquor, jewelery and other items totaling around Rs 300 crore have been seized since the implementation of the Model Code of Conduct for the state assembly elections on October 9. A total voter turnout of 76% was recorded in Madhya Pradesh.

Voting on 230 assembly seats in the state took place on Friday, while the counting of votes will take place on December 3. Speaking to media on Friday, the state’s Chief Electoral Officer Anupam Rajan said that since the code of conduct came into force after the announcement of the election programme, continuous action is being taken by the enforcement agencies across the state.

He said that the joint team of Flying Surveillance Team (FST), Static Surveillance Team (SST) and Police, around Rs 339.95 crore worth of illegal liquor, drugs, cash, precious metals, gold, silver, Jewelery and other items have been seized.

Rajan said, from October 9 to November 16, these joint teams seized Rs 40.18 crore in cash, Rs 65.56 crore or 34.68 lakh liters of illicit liquor, Rs 17.25 crore worth of drugs,gold, silver and other precious metals worth Rs 92.76 crore and other materials worth Rs 124.18 crore. Officials said that during the 2018 elections, when the Model Code of Conduct was in force, a total of Rs 72.93 crore worth of cash and other items were seized in such operations during that period.
